Output e38e98836d59befdb58bae0fae5492a64c6b6d26237d86e497bf73d06bade7c5:60

value
12050
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0403a6ec589a934407495f7390185c016d072183944b97f14b7a764d004cc459
address
bc1pqsp6dmzcn2f5gp6ftaeeqxzuq9kswgvrj39e0u2t0fmy6qzvc3vs3f929z
transaction
e38e98836d59befdb58bae0fae5492a64c6b6d26237d86e497bf73d06bade7c5
confirmations
110673
spent
true